1. LanguageTool
- Accuracy: High accuracy in grammar and spelling checks.
- Multilingual Support: Supports multiple languages, useful for diverse content.
- Integrations: Integrates with various platforms, including browsers and document editors.
- Features: Offers a personal dictionary for custom word lists and style suggestions.
- Pricing: Free version available, paid plans at $19/month Learn more about LanguageTool
2. ProWritingAid
- Comprehensive Writing Tool: Provides detailed reports on writing style and structure.
- Accuracy: High accuracy in identifying grammatical and stylistic issues.
- Features: Offers sentence structure analysis and word choice suggestions.
- Pricing: Limited free version, paid plans from $79/year
- Best for: Comprehensive editing Explore ProWritingAid

3. QuillBot
- Multilingual Support: Supports multiple languages.
- Features: Includes a paraphrasing tool for rewording text.
- Corrections: Provides explanations for grammar corrections.
- Pricing: Free and paid versions available.
- Best for: Paraphrasing and summarization Learn more about QuillBot
4. Ginger
- Accuracy: Good accuracy (99%) in grammar and spelling checks.
- Integrations: Integrates with Microsoft Word, web browsers, and social platforms.
- Features: Includes a sentence rephraser, translation tool, and personal trainer.
- Pricing: Limited free version, paid plan at $9.99/month.
- Best for: Grammar correction + proofreading Discover Ginger
5. Hemingway Editor
- Readability Focus: Concentrates on readability and simplicity.
- Features: Identifies complex sentences and areas of improvement for clarity.
- Pricing: Free online version, paid desktop app $19.99 one-time fee.
- Best for: Readability improvement. Learn more about Hemingway Editor

6. Slick Write
- Pricing: Completely free to use
- Features: Provides grammar and spell checking, document structure management, and vocabulary variety checks.
- Additional Feature: Links to check phrases on Wikipedia and Urban Dictionary.
- Best for: Real-time editing Explore Slick Write
7. Writer
- Free Version: Available without sign-up.
- Features: Offers a writing style guide portal for teams and can be used in Google Docs, Chrome, and MS Word.
- Pricing: 14-day free trial available, paid subscription at $18/month
- Best for: Style guide enforcement. Discover Writer
8. Grammar Lookup
- Pricing: Free to use
- Features: Fixes errors, provides keyboard shortcut guide, and checks for style issues.
- Best for: Simple tone and punctuation checks.
9. SentenceCheckup.com
- Pricing: Free to use.
- Features: Sentence structure, spelling and punctuation correction.
- Best for: Improving writing style. Learn more about SentenceCheckup.com
10. Linguix
- Accuracy: High accuracy grammar checking.
- Features: Browser extension with vocabulary enhancement suggestions.
- Pricing: Free and premium versions.
- Best for: Browser extension. Discover Linguix
